Transaction e95840ef53fbb68dc2f9359b8ef5d59d99d97d443d03fe2d00f1a24c03766b31
1 Input
1 Output
-
e95840ef53fbb68dc2f9359b8ef5d59d99d97d443d03fe2d00f1a24c03766b31:0
- value
- 29736
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e95b5b946ca5b00d572267eeec40a2318695beb3 OP_EQUAL
- address
- 3NxtotPcVHBiQatGoEjNuyhXQEAmvE5gaW